Lauren Tom is an American actress. She started acting during the early 1980s, debuting in the TV series The Facts of Life. Later in 1984, she had her first movie role in Nothing Lasts Forever. She went on to appear in the film See No Evil, Hear No Evil. In the 1990s, she became known for her roles as Julie in the sitcom Friends and Dot in Grace Under Fire. She was also the voice of Connie and Minh in the animated series King of the Hill, which she starred in between 1997 and 2010. In addition, Tom had performances in the feature films The Joy Luck Club, When a Man Loves a Woman and Bad Santa. She’s also best known for voicing Amy Wong in Futurama. Also recently, she starred as Celia Mack in the Disney series Andi Mack.
